Study Summary
The biliopancreatic diversion and duodenal switch (BPD-DS) is an accepted and published type of bariatric surgery in the United States. The BPD-DS procedure produces the most weight loss of any bariatric surgery commonly performed but has the highest risk of malnutrition and gastrointestinal side effects. The loop duodenal switch (L-DS) is a bariatric surgery which has been modified from a biliopancreatic diversion and duodenal switch to maintain excellent weight loss while possibly reducing side effects. The surgical modifications in this procedure include reducing the number of intestinal reconnections from two to one and reducing the amount of small intestine which is bypassed. The L-DS operation is considered experimental by the American Society of Metabolic and Bariatric Surgery as long-term data in large numbers of patients is not available for weight loss or side effects. The purpose of this study is to examine weight loss and other outcomes in the L-DS operation up to 1 year after the procedure. Study participants will be seen in the clinic at 2 and 6 weeks, and 3, 6, 9, and 12 months per the bariatric surgery center protocol. As part of these normally scheduled visits, weight loss and health status will be recorded. Labs will be checked at 3, 6, and 12 months for nutritional status. A survey to reassess health-related quality of life and gastrointestinal symptoms will be performed at 3 months, 6 months and 12 months.
